Sectional Disposal in Sacramento, CA
Sectional disposal services involve the removal and hauling away of large, sectional pieces of furniture, such as sofas, sectionals, or oversized couches. These services are commonly requested for home renovations, furniture upgrades, or when clearing out clutter after moving or estate cleanouts. Property owners should consider the size and weight of the items to be disposed of, as well as access to the disposal area, to ensure proper planning. Understanding the scope of the project helps determine if additional assistance or special arrangements are needed for efficient removal.
Homeowners typically want to know about the types of furniture covered, the process for scheduling a pickup, and any preparation required before disposal. It’s also helpful to clarify whether items need to be disassembled or if there are restrictions on certain materials. Being aware of these details can facilitate a smooth and hassle-free experience when arranging for sectional disposal services.

Sectional Disposal Questions
What types of items can be disposed of with sectional disposal services? Items such as old furniture, mattresses, and large household debris are typically accepted for disposal.
Are sectional disposal services suitable for renovation projects? Yes, they are commonly used to remove construction debris, cabinetry, and other renovation waste.
How should property owners prepare for sectional disposal? Clear the area of items to be removed and ensure access for disposal equipment.
What are common reasons to use sectional disposal services? They are often requested for clearing out clutter, remodeling, or property cleanouts.
